Dealer told me I need a power steering flush?
I took my 99 4runner into the dealer a few weeks ago to have my car's alignment done... I was told I need a power steering fluid flush. He told me that my fluid is old and dirty. I cant find anything about flushing it! Did he just make this up?! I mean.... i've NEVER heard of that in my life!!! Cant I just suck it out and put new ATF fluid in?
Anyone heard of this???
